WebApr 27, 2024 · Small bowel evisceration secondary to rectal prolapse is an uncommon complication with significant morbidity and mortality if left untreated. We report a rare case of the spontaneous evisceration of the small bowel through the rectum in the background of rectal prolapse. The process whereby tissue or organs that usually reside within a body cavity are displaced outside that … WebSmall bowel evisceration through rectum is a rare surgical emergency with a mortality rate as high as 42.3% . Based on the reviews by Wrobleski and later Morris, spontaneous small bowel evisceration per rectum occurs more frequently among elderly women, some having rectal and uterine prolapse concurrently [1] , [5] , [6] , [7] .

Bedside reduction was deemed unsafe due to the presence of ischemic … WebParastomal evisceration is a very uncommon complication of a stoma, with only a few cases currently published in the literature. It may occur either early or late following either ileostomy or colostomy and has been reported in both the emergency and elective setting.
